COMPARE: How were the outcomes of Pasteur’s and Redi’s experiments similar?

Both experiments proved that life can come from rotting meat.

Both experiments proved that spontaneous generation occurs.

Both experiments showed that heat kills microorganisms.

Both experiments showed that living things only come from living things.

All Answers 1

Answered by GPT-5 mini AI
Both experiments showed that living things only come from living things.

Explanation: Redi showed maggots came from flies (not from rotting meat), and Pasteur showed microbes in broth came from airborne microbes (not generated spontaneously). Both refuted spontaneous generation (biogenesis).
